Intel Core i3-4170 | vs | Intel Core i5-4590 |
---|---|---|
May 1st, 2014 | Release Date | May 1st, 2014 |
Core i3 | Collection | Core i5 |
Haswell | Codename | Haswell |
Intel Socket 1150 | Socket | Intel Socket 1150 |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
2 | Cores | 4 |
4 | Threads | 4 |
3.7 GHz | Base Clock Speed | 3.3 GHz |
Non-Turbo | Turbo Clock Speed | 3.7 GHz |
54 W | TDP | 84 W |
22 nm | Process Size | 22 nm |
37.0x | Multiplier | 33.0x |
Intel HD 4400 | Integrated Graphics | Intel HD 4600 |
No | Overclockable | No |
